Facebook announces The New Messages

Tuesday, November 16th, 2010

Facebook held a Press Conference, in which they announced The New Messages. The New Messages will allow you to Texts, chat and email together in one simple conversation. Facebook will provide @facebook.com email address to every person on Facebook who wants one.

September 2010 Browsers Stats: Chrome, Firefox, Safari and Opera Up; IE Down

Wednesday, October 20th, 2010

According to netmarketshare.com, in September Firefox, Google Chrome, Safari and Opera Usage increases; Internet Explorer usage decreased. Despite of Release of Internet Explorer 9 Public Beta, Internet Explorer usage is down in September. In August, Internet Explorer usage was 60.40% but in September Internet Explorer usage is 59.65%. Diaspora will be Open Sourced on 15th September

Friday, August 27th, 2010

Diaspora Team announced in it's blog that they are going to open source Diaspora on 15th September. In the Blog Disapora team said "We have been coding. We have Diaspora working, we like it, and it will be open-sourced on September 15th."
